Output e59b8b143c745be5eea6b875ca993046e7e2c509181855d7f253b153a8472653:22

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4c58ff3eaa4975d1c4a30c99346dcfcbc71400b OP_EQUAL
address
ABqJavnUJDMtn5DtpBevDZVSUYBVHUZoJJ
transaction
e59b8b143c745be5eea6b875ca993046e7e2c509181855d7f253b153a8472653